Top venues in Newport
Newport Golf Club | 9 reviews | ||
The Celtic Manor Resort | 33 reviews | ||
Lilleshall Hall Golf Club | 10 reviews |
Other venues in Newport
Parc Golf Club | 8 reviews | ||
Newport (Isle of Wight) Golf Club | 2 reviews | ||
Aqualate Golf Club | 4 reviews | ||
Newport Links Golf Club | 7 reviews | ||
Tredegar Park Golf Club | 0 reviews |